Self-guided tours offer a new, fun way to experience Downtown Springfield

Wednesday, September 29, 2021

Looking for a new way to explore Downtown Springfield? Give one of the free new and relaunched self-guided Downtown tours a try.

The Downtown Design Find is a scavenger hunt that can be fun for friends, families, or individuals to enjoy at their convenience. To get started, just pickup a Downtown Design Find booklet at Winan’s Coffee and Chocolates, COhatch – The Market, or any of many other Downtown locations, including the Clark County Public Library, the Courtyard by Marriott, United Senior Services and The Heritage Center.

“We’re always looking for new ways to engage with Downtown Springfield,” says Kevin Rose, historian with The Turner Foundation. “This is something people can do on their own. It’s great when we can meet and do a guided, in-person tour, but it’s also really limiting, so we wanted to do more to offer fun, engaging ways that people can do these kinds of things on their own time, at their own pace.”
